中文摘要 | Although Anabaena is one of the most prevalent planktonic freshwater genus in China, there are few taxonomic reports of Anabaena strains by morphology and genetics. In this study, morphological characteristics and phylogenetic relationships of seven Anabaena strains isolated from two plateau lakes, Lakes Dianchi and Erhai, were investigated. Morphological characteristics such as morphology of filament, cellular shapes and sizes, relative position of heterocytes and akinetes, and presence or absence of aerotopes, were described for these seven strains. Phylogenetic relationships were determined by constructing 16S rRNA gene tree using the neighbor-joining algorithm. The seven strains were morphologically identified as three groups, and phylogenetic analysis based on 16S rRNA gene sequences also showed that these seven strains were in three groups. Strains EH-2, EH-3, and EH-4 were in group A belonging to the Anabaena circinalis and A. crassa group, and strains DC-1, DC-2, and EH-1 were in group B and identified as A. flos-aquae. Strain DC-3 without aerotopes was significantly different from the other isolated strains and was determined as A. cylindrica. |
